Kinds of Whiskey Glasses "Tasting" Glass For sipping, we recommend a little something akin into the Glencairn or even the NEAT, which are effectively whiskey-distinct snifters that are much scaled-down in comparison to the brandy Edition. Glasses of the design and style are often utilized at critical whiskey tastings and competitions. Comparable to a tulip glass—though stemless, with a heavier base, and generally that includes a broader bowl—the floral condition can help funnel aromas in your olfactory receptors so you’re better able to appreciate the nuances within your whiskey. It's also simple to eyeball a full dram pour, and the hefty base feels pleasant while in the hand. Tumbler Common tumbler-model or rocks-fashion glasses get the job done for sipping neat as well, but are particularly great for a drinker who can take their bourbon, Scotch, or rye that has a dice or two. The massive mouth can make it straightforward to add ice and top rated with whiskey. Though you could find an unbelievable variety of handsome patterns, you’ll need a set that isn’t too thinly blown with an excellent, stable base.
